Transaction 059911f2e32ceefa2f6d1bc3f9c0ca7ac602d04e4f1db7e3ec5d7e7961bd01fb
1 Input
1 Output
-
059911f2e32ceefa2f6d1bc3f9c0ca7ac602d04e4f1db7e3ec5d7e7961bd01fb:0
- value
- 69945843
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3a58905eb91597bbffef01b4843fbc9b3346d69a OP_EQUAL
- address
- MDDfX61SYKU8yBaDXBLmcWkdpRwqn2kKCj